Opinion: How Diri Betrayed Wike In The PDP Presidential Primaries, The Need For Wike To Retaliate In The November 11th Bayelsa Gubernatorial Election
By Chief Perekeme Wilson
Governor Douye Diri of Bayelsa State has been accused of betraying Governor Nyesom Wike of Rivers State in the Peoples Democratic Party (PDP) Presidential Primaries which produced Alhaji Atiku Abubakar as the Party Flagbearer in the concluded 2023 presidential election.
The Presidential Primaries of the Peoples Democratic Party (PDP) recorded a lot of betrayals between leaders and stakeholders of the party mostly in the Southern region where Governors under the party betrayed the frontline presidential aspirant of the party, Governor Nyesom Wike.
Recall that Southern PDP and APC Governors convened a meeting in Lagos and agreed of the important need for both political parties to produce the presidential candidate from the region, considering the eight years administration of President Muhammadu Buhari, who is from the Northern region for equity, justice and fairness.
Southern PDP Governors further convened a meeting in Asaba, Delta State to reiterate that the southern region must produce the PDP presidential candidate according to the constitution of the party for equity, justice and fairness, which was unanimously agreed by all Governors in the region to work for a southern presidential candidate.
Investigations indicates that Diri as the Deputy Chairman of the PDP Presidential Primaries Planning Committee played a major role with the support of some Southern and Northern big wings of the PDP to work against Wike from getting the PDP Presidential ticket betraying the southern presidency agenda.
Further investigations indicates that Diri instructed Bayelsa PDP delegates to vote for Alhaji Atiku Abubakar against Governor Nyesom Wike in the PDP presidential primaries that was held on the 28th and 29th of May, 2022.
PDP after the presidential primaries set up 18-Member Committee to produce the PDP Vice Presidential Candidate, which Wike was recommended. But Diri connived with other Southern and Northern big wings of the PDP to make everything possible to ensure that Wike doesn’t get the PDP Vice Presidential ticket.
Southern PDP Governors betrayed themselves and the region presidency agenda. Diri connived with other PDP stalwarts to recommend Delta State Governor, Ifeanyi Okowa as the PDP Vice Presidential Candidate, while Rivers State Governor, Nyesom Wike were left to lick his wounds after been betrayed by his trusted friends.
Wike in his magnanimity pleaded with Timi Alaibe to make peace with Douye Diri, as a result of what transpired in the 2019 PDP governorship primaries, but in spite of all the support Wike rendered to Diri, Diri was one of those that stood firmly against Wike’s presidential and vice presidential tickets in the PDP.
